Waverly Farmers' Market
Mini park, Broad St and Waverly St, Waverly, New York 14892
Waverly Farmers' Market is a farmers market in Waverly, New York, in Tioga County. The season runs June – September, market days are Tue, and hours are Tue: 3:00 PM – 6:00 PM. Vendors here are recorded as selling vegetables, fruits, herbs, eggs, honey, and maple syrup. This market is listed as accepting SNAP/EBT benefits. It also takes WIC, Senior FMNP, and Credit / Debit. What is in season in New York right now
Seasons start late and end fast; summer is short and intense, and frost usually closes things down by October. These crops are usually at their peak across New York around August. Availability at Waverly Farmers' Market depends on what it grows and on how the season has run this year.
